Effect of parathion on growth, polysaccharides, lipids and proteins of Rhizobium meliloti.

M M Carranza de Storani, S B Rosas, N E Ghittoni.   

Abstract

Rhizobium meliloti 300hl3 reached the stationary phase of growth very quickly and had an early death when 8.6 muM parathion was added to the growth medium at the start of the culture. Cells also changed their quantitative composition: total carbohydrate content and poly-beta-hydroxybutyrate accumulation diminished, proteins and phospholipids of cellular membranes increased, and some alterations in the proportion of membrane fatty acids were noticed.
